If you were to look at 10 to 15 grains of salt, you would barely have enough to hold in your hand.
It might even go unnoticed on your kitchen counter.
Those 10 to 15 grains are equivalent to 2 milligrams, and when we talk about fentanyl, those 2 milligrams are considered to be a lethal dose of the synthetic opioid.
Pharmaceutical fentanyl is approved for treating severe pain, typically advanced cancer pain.
It is 50 to 100 times more potent than morphine, and is a very attractive product on the illegal drug market.
How do we fight fentanyl? How do we stay safe, considering those 10 to 15 grains (or more) can be easily mixed in with other drugs of suspicious origin and never be noticed?
